How do you generate the CreateUser usecase?

I used PascalCase gogen usecase CreateUser

I think the problem is gogen controller tries to read usecase/CreateUser/inport.go while the right directory is usecase/createuser/inport.go.

Imo, just lower case the UsecaseName at https://github.com/mirzaakhena/gogen/blob/master/gogencommand/controller.go line 315, you can change it with fileReadPath := fmt.Sprintf("usecase/%s/inport.go", strings.ToLower(obj.UsecaseName)).

Currently usecase name is case sensitive. So you need to use it as is when call controller or gateway or registry.
But i think in the next version when user want to generate controller, gateway or registry, it does not have to be case sensitive.
